It is one of the easiest and tastiest  snacks, commonly made in Kerala at teatime. Imagine eating hot & crispy pazham poris  on a rainy day along with tea. Picture perfect!
This recipe is how amma makes it at home.

Ingredients

20 mins
18-serving
  1. 3 Banana Ripe (Ethapazham) -
  2. 1/2 cup Maida All purpose Flour /
  3. as required Water
  4. pinch Baking Soda a large
  5. pinch Salt a large

Cooking Instructions

  1. 1

    Halve the bananas. Then cut it lengthwise into 3.

  2. 2

    Prepare a smooth batter (no lumps) with maida, water &salt.

  3. 3

    Add a large pinch of baking soda just before frying and mix the batter well.

  4. 4

    Fry the bananas in a pan with oil on medium heat.

  5. 5

    Remove the bananas using a slotted spoon and place it on kitchen paper, so as to remove excess oil.

  6. 6

    Serve warm.
